Learning to Pronounce Death
Finding that many clinicians did not appreciate the emotional significance of the pronouncement of death to family members or the basics of good communication with families, Dartmouth-Hitchcock Medical Center in Lebanon, New Hampshire, developed a pocket card to guide clinicians through the steps of pronouncing a patient dead.
